Two Workers Rescued After Nine Days Trapped in Nepal Hydropower Tunnel

Two workers were rescued from a hydropower tunnel in Nepal after being trapped for nine days due to severe flooding. This incident underscores the need for improved safety measures and disaster response protocols in vulnerable regions.

Rescue Operation Overview

The rescue operation that unfolded in Nepal was a complex and arduous process, necessitated by the torrential rains that led to flooding and trapped two workers inside a hydropower tunnel. As the waters surged, the risk to the workers increased dramatically, prompting immediate search and rescue measures.

Logistics and Challenges

Rescuers faced numerous challenges, including rising water levels and debris blocking access points. Utilizing specialized equipment and trained personnel, they worked around the clock to create a safe passage to the trapped individuals. Significant resources were allocated, with more than 50 rescue team members collaborating in this critical operation.

Impact of the Flooding

This flooding incident not only endangered the lives of the two workers but also raised questions about the infrastructure and safety measures of hydropower projects in Nepal. The heavy monsoon rains that caused the flooding are becoming increasingly frequent, indicating a worrying trend that needs to be addressed. The incident serves as a reminder of the vulnerabilities in disaster-prone regions, especially in Southeast Asia.
